What color is 59487F?

The RGB color code for color number #59487F is RGB(89, 72, 127). In the RGB color model, #59487F has a red value of 89, a green value of 72, and a blue value of 127.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 29.9% cyan, 43.3%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 50.2%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 258.5° (degrees), 27.6 % saturation, and 39.0 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#59487F has a hue of 258.5° (degrees), 43.3 % saturation and 49.8 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of 59487F?

Color code 59487F has an LRV of nearly 8. By LRV value, it is a d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
